Conference Room Essentials: A Guide to Video Conferencing Equipment
Stepping into the realm of video conferencing requires more than just a laptop and internet connection. A well-equipped meeting space can elevate your virtual interactions, ensuring seamless communication and engagement. To help you navigate this tech landscape, we've compiled a guide to essential video conferencing equipment.
- Webcam: A high-definition webcam is crucial for capturing clear, detailed visuals of participants. Consider models with features like autofocus and wide-angle lenses for optimal coverage.
- Sound System: Crystal-clear audio is essential for effective communication. Invest in a dedicated microphone that reduces background noise.
- Audio Headset: Provide participants with comfortable headphones to minimize echo and ensure clear sound reception. Look for models with noise-canceling features for a more focused experience.
- Speaker: A powerful speaker system or soundbar is crucial for delivering loud and audible sound to all participants.
Beyond these core essentials, consider additional accessories such as a whiteboard camera for collaborative brainstorming sessions, presentation clickers for seamless slide transitions, and lighting solutions to enhance video quality. By equipping your conference room with the right technology, you can create an engaging and productive environment for virtual meetings.
Boost Your Meetings Cameras: Best Practices
To truly excel in the realm of video conferencing, it's crucial to employ a top-notch camera. A high-quality webcam can transform your online interactions by capturing crystal-clear images and vibrant colors.
Here are some best practices for selecting and utilizing your video conferencing camera:
- Emphasize resolution. Aim for a camera with at least 1080p resolution to ensure sharp and detailed visuals.
- Consider the frame rate. A higher frame rate, such as 30fps, provides smoother motion and reduces blur, especially during dynamic presentations or discussions.
- Optimize your camera's field of view. Choose a camera with a suitable field of view to capture the right amount of surroundings.
- Invest in external lighting. Good lighting can make a major difference in video quality. Use a ring light to illuminate your face evenly.
By following these tips, you can ensure that your video conferencing camera is running smoothly and helps you make a lasting impression during online meetings.
